Gemini, the trading platform owned by the Winklevoss twins has announced that Bitcoin Cash and litecoin, as well as others will be added to their platform in the near future.

 

The famous Bitcoin billionaires made the announcement at the annual CBOE Risk Management Conference. Such announcements usually cause a rise in price for the Cryptos concerned. Gemini are looking to compete with all major exchanges, including Coinbase – the addition of Bitcoin Cash and Litecoin will certainly assist.

 

The Winklevoss twins also appear to remain bullish on Bitcoin and expect Wall Street to begin to get more involved in Cryptos. I would suspect that this will happen once more regulation is in place.
